Transaction 80a59f83058c67109c3a322ff3641c0065a326788bc1dcd8a71c316d044e5606

1 Input
2 Outputs
  • 80a59f83058c67109c3a322ff3641c0065a326788bc1dcd8a71c316d044e5606:0
  • value  2530136
    address  35pAnFufaU3sz1zX1Nrm3D2DFogpzkQWhB
  • 80a59f83058c67109c3a322ff3641c0065a326788bc1dcd8a71c316d044e5606:1
  • value  107469522
    address  3422VtS7UtCvXYxoXMVp6eZupR252z85oC